Chandipara Population - Dakshin Dinajpur, West Bengal

Chandipara is a medium size village located in Gangarampur Block of Dakshin Dinajpur district, West Bengal with total 82 families residing. The Chandipara village has population of 316 of which 163 are males while 153 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Chandipara village population of children with age 0-6 is 46 which makes up 14.56 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chandipara village is 939 which is lower than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Chandipara as per census is 484, lower than West Bengal average of 956.

Chandipara village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Chandipara village was 83.70 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Chandipara Male literacy stands at 86.36 % while female literacy rate was 81.16 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 20.57 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 19.30 % of total population in Chandipara village.

Work Profile

In Chandipara village out of total population, 116 were engaged in work activities. 49.14 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 50.86 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 116 workers engaged in Main Work, 44 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 5 were Agricultural labourer.
